SMOKED GOUDA CHEESE GRITS

Delicious side dish for breakfast or dinner. The Gouda gives a taste unlike other cheese grits I have had. Of course, cheddar or other cheese can be substituted. I got this from a lady in Louisiana.

Time 30m

Yield 4 serving(s)

Number Of Ingredients 7

2 1/2 cups chicken broth
1 1/2 cups milk
salt, to taste
white pepper
3/4 cup uncooked quick-cooking grits
3/4 cup shredded smoked gouda cheese
4 tablespoons butter

Steps:

  • Bring broth, milk and seasoning to boil.
  • Stir in grits.
  • Reduce heat and simmer.
  • Stir occasionally (about 5-10 minutes).
  • Add cheese and butter.
  • Stir until melted and the consistency is to your liking.
  • I like my grits on the runny side.
  • Easily doubled or tripled or more.
